1.How does steel mesh compare to other reinforcement methods, such as rebar?

Steel mesh, also known as welded wire mesh or wire fabric, is a type of reinforcement used in concrete structures. It consists of a series of parallel and perpendicular wires that are welded together at their intersections to form a grid-like pattern.

Compared to other reinforcement methods, such as rebar, steel mesh has several advantages:

1. Ease of installation: Steel mesh is easier and faster to install compared to rebar. It comes in large sheets that can be quickly laid out and secured in place, whereas rebar needs to be cut and bent to fit the specific shape of the structure.

2. Cost-effective: Steel mesh is generally less expensive than rebar, making it a more cost-effective option for reinforcement.

3. Uniform distribution of reinforcement: The grid-like pattern of steel mesh ensures a more uniform distribution of reinforcement throughout the concrete, providing better structural integrity.

4. Crack control: Steel mesh helps to control cracking in concrete by distributing the tensile forces evenly, reducing the risk of cracks forming.

5. Flexibility: Steel mesh is more flexible than rebar, allowing it to be easily shaped and bent to fit curved or irregular structures.

However, steel mesh also has some limitations compared to rebar:

1. Strength: Rebar is generally stronger than steel mesh, making it a better choice for heavy-duty or high-stress applications.

2. Structural design limitations: Steel mesh is limited in its ability to provide structural support in certain types of concrete structures, such as beams and columns, where rebar is often the preferred reinforcement method.

3. Corrosion resistance: Rebar is typically made of corrosion-resistant materials, such as stainless steel, whereas steel mesh may be more susceptible to corrosion if not properly coated or protected.

In summary, steel mesh is a cost-effective and easy-to-install reinforcement method that is suitable for many concrete structures. However, it may not be as strong or versatile as rebar, and its use should be carefully considered based on the specific needs of the project.

2.Are there any factors to consider when choosing the right type of steel mesh for a project?

1. Material: Steel mesh can be made from various types of steel, such as carbon steel, stainless steel, or galvanized steel. Each type has its own properties and strengths, so it is important to consider the specific needs of the project when choosing the material.

2. Mesh size: The size of the openings in the mesh, also known as the mesh size, is an important factor to consider. It can range from very fine to large openings, and the size will depend on the intended use of the mesh. For example, a fine mesh is suitable for filtration or insect screening, while a larger mesh is better for fencing or reinforcement.

3. Wire diameter: The thickness of the wire used to make the mesh will affect its strength and durability. Thicker wires are stronger and more durable, but they may also be more expensive. The wire diameter should be chosen based on the specific requirements of the project.

4. Weave type: Steel mesh can be woven in different patterns, such as plain weave, twill weave, or Dutch weave. Each weave type has its own characteristics, such as strength, flexibility, and filtration capabilities. The weave type should be chosen based on the specific needs of the project.

5. Coating or finish: Some steel mesh may come with a coating or finish, such as galvanization or powder coating, to enhance its properties. For example, galvanized steel mesh is more resistant to corrosion, while powder-coated mesh is more aesthetically pleasing. The coating or finish should be chosen based on the intended use and environment of the mesh.

6. Application: The intended use of the steel mesh is a crucial factor to consider when choosing the right type. For example, if the mesh will be used for reinforcement in concrete, it should have a high tensile strength and be able to withstand heavy loads. If it will be used for fencing, it should be able to provide security and withstand weather conditions.

7. Budget: The cost of the steel mesh should also be taken into consideration. Different types of steel mesh will vary in price, so it is important to choose one that fits within the project's budget while still meeting the necessary requirements.

8. Environmental factors: The environment in which the steel mesh will be used should also be considered. Factors such as temperature, humidity, and exposure to chemicals or corrosive substances can affect the performance and lifespan of the mesh. It is important to choose a type of steel mesh that is suitable for the specific environmental conditions.

4.Can steel mesh be used in seismic zones?

Yes, steel mesh can be used in seismic zones. In fact, steel mesh is often used as a reinforcement material in concrete structures in seismic zones to improve their strength and resistance to earthquakes. The use of steel mesh can help distribute the forces caused by seismic activity and prevent the structure from collapsing. However, it is important to ensure that the steel mesh is properly designed and installed according to seismic design codes and standards to ensure its effectiveness in seismic zones.
